    Der neunzehnjährige Giacomo Leopardi lebt in der Abgeschiedenheit des gräflichen Elternhauses in den Marken. Als im Dezember 1817 die schöne, sieben Jahre ältere Cousine Gertrude Cassi-Lazzari zu Besuch kommt, entbrennt Leopardi in Liebe für die schöne Frau, die jedoch allzu bald wieder abreist. Erneut allein, beschließt der Jüngling, sein Herz zu erleichtern, indem er das Gedicht Die erste Liebe verfasst und seinen Gemütszustand in einem nicht zur Veröffentlichung gedachten Tagebuch genauestens dokumentiert. Der melancholische Jüngling versenkt sich in seine ständig aufwallenden und abebbenden Gefühle, beobachtet seinen schwindenden Appetit, seinen Ekel vor den Affekten der anderen, der ihn von der sonst so geliebten Lektüre fernhält. Er schwankt zwischen hilflosem Staunen über die neuen Empfindungen und abgeklärter Bewusstheit. Dabei verzichtet Leopardi auf die herkömmlichen Bilder, die das Verliebtsein beschreiben, und widmet sich allein seinen eigenen Erfahrungen.Indem Leopardi weniger seine Geliebte beschreibt als das Verliebtsein, erinnert er mit seinem Tagebuch der ersten Liebe nicht nur sich selbst, sondern auch seine Leser an dieses große Aufflammen der Gefühle. Nach den lieblichen >Schmetterlingen im Bauch< sucht man allerdings vergeblich - es sind die »Eingeweide der Liebe«, die Giacomo vor uns ausbreitet.

Giacomo Leopardi is a great name in Italy among philosophers and poets, but is quite unknown in this country, and Mr. Townsend has the honor of introducing him, in the most captivating way, to his countrymen. In Germany and France he has excited attention. Translations have been made of his works; essays have been written on his ideas. But in England his name is all but unheard of. Six or seven years ago Mr. Charles Edwards published a translation of the essays and dialogues, but no version of the poems has appeared, so far as I know. Leopardi was substantially a poet, that is to say, he had imagination, sentiment, passion, an intense love of beauty, a powerful impulse towards things ideal. The sad tone of his speculations about the universe and human destiny gave an impression of mournfulness to his lines, but this rather deepened the pathos of his work.

    Twelve Dialogues is a collection of philosophical essays written by Giacomo Leopardi and published in 1893. The book is divided into twelve chapters, each of which contains a dialogue between two or more characters discussing various philosophical topics such as the nature of existence, the meaning of life, and the relationship between happiness and suffering. The dialogues are written in a conversational style and are intended to be accessible to a general audience. Leopardi draws on a wide range of philosophical traditions, including ancient Greek philosophy and modern European thought, to explore these topics in depth. The book is considered one of Leopardi's most significant works and is widely regarded as a masterpiece of Italian literature.     Giacomo Leopardi (Recanati June 29, 1798 - Naples June 14, 1837) was an Italian poet, essayist, philosopher, and philologist. He is considered one of the greatest poets of the 19th century. Even if he lived in a secluded town in the ultra-conservative Papal States, he came in touch with the main thoughts of the Enlightenment, and, by his own literary evolution, created a remarkable, renowned and pessimist poetic work, related to the Romantic era.

    These translations of the major poems of Giacomo Leopardi (1798--1837) render into modern English verse the work of a writer who is widely regarded as the greatest lyric poet in the Italian literary tradition. In spite of this reputation, and in spite of a number of nineteenth-and twentieth-century translations, Leopardi's poems have never "e;come over"e; into English in such a way as to guarantee their author a recognition comparable to that of other great European Romantic poets. By catching something of Leopardi's cadences and tonality in a version that still reads as idiomatic modern English (with an occasional Irish or American accent), Leopardi: Selected Poems should win for the Italian poet the wider appreciative audience he deserves. His themes are mutability, landscape, love; his attitude, one of unflinching realism in the face of unavoidable human loss. But the manners of the poems are a unique amalgam of philosophical toughness and the lyrically bittersweet. In a way more pure and distilled than most others in the Western tradition, these poems are truly what Matthew Arnold asked all poetry to be, a "e;criticism of life."e; The translator's aim is to convey something of the profundity and something of the sheer poetic achievement of Leopardi's inestimable Canti.
